The elements of group Illb, gallium, indium, and thallium, are very rare and have small practical importance. Their principal compounds represent oxidation state - -8 thallium also forms thailous compounds, in which it has oxidation number - -1. Gallium is liquid from 29° C. its melting point, to 1700 C, its boiling point. It has found use as the liquid in quartz-tube thermometers, which can be used to above 1200° C. [Pg.506]

The transition elements have between 0 and 10 d electrons. The three transition series of the Periodic Table, in which the M, 4d, and 5d electronic orbitals are being successively filled, occupy rows 4, 5, and 6 of the Periodic Table. The first transition series mns from Sc (21) through Zn (30) the second from Y (39) through Cd (48) the third from La (57) to Hg (80). The orbital energies and configuration d electrons of the first and subsequent transition series result in a wide variety of oxidation states (except for the Group Illb metals, which have only the III oxidation state). [Pg.281]
